		<description><![CDATA[Now we have the user manual for Sony Ericsson Xperia X8 thanks to FCC on the internet. The device, device was launched in June, packs a 3″ HVGA display, 3.2 megapixel camera, A-GPS, Wi-Fi, 128 MB of internal memory, 600 MHz processor, and Android 1.6 with SE’s UX UI. 		<description><![CDATA[Sony Ericsson Vivaz Pro Pictures – The Sony Ericsson Vivaz pro is almost identical to the Vivaz but has some key differences. First of, it features a side-sliding QWERTY keyboard for the texting crowd out there and second, it has a 5-megapixel camera, as opposed to 8MP.
